Buscar

Considere uma escada com três degraus (0, 1 e 2). Cada degrau possui um sensor para detectar se alguém está pisando naquele degrau (W, X e Y). Proj...

Considere uma escada com três degraus (0, 1 e 2). Cada degrau possui um sensor para detectar se alguém está pisando naquele degrau (W, X e Y). Projete um circuito que receba o sinal dos sensores e que mostre em um display de sete segmentos em qual degrau a pessoa se encontra. Considere: a) sensor informa 1 para alguém pisando naquele degrau e 0 caso contrário; b) entradas denominadas W, X e Y; c) saídas A, B, C, D, D, F, G, conforme modelo de display abaixo e que acendem os segmentos com nível lógico alto; d) caso dois degraus subsequentes estejam sendo pisados, o display deverá mostrar o valor do degrau inferior; caso nenhum degrau esteja sendo pisado, deve mostrar um traço (acendendo apenas o segmento G) ; e e) explique todo o seu projeto utilizando expressões simplificadas, esquemáticos, tabelas e texto. (2 pt)


Essa pergunta também está no material:

2021-1_Digital_1aAV_gabarito
3 pág.

Eletrônica Digital Universidade PaulistaUniversidade Paulista

💡 1 Resposta

User badge image

Ed Verified user icon

Para resolver esse problema, podemos utilizar uma tabela verdade para cada saída do display de sete segmentos. Para a saída A, temos: | W | X | Y | A | |---|---|---|---| | 0 | 0 | 0 | 1 | | 0 | 0 | 1 | 0 | | 0 | 1 | 0 | 0 | | 0 | 1 | 1 | 0 | | 1 | 0 | 0 | 0 | | 1 | 0 | 1 | 0 | | 1 | 1 | 0 | 0 | | 1 | 1 | 1 | 0 | Para a saída B, temos: | W | X | Y | B | |---|---|---|---| | 0 | 0 | 0 | 1 | | 0 | 0 | 1 | 1 | | 0 | 1 | 0 | 0 | | 0 | 1 | 1 | 0 | | 1 | 0 | 0 | 0 | | 1 | 0 | 1 | 0 | | 1 | 1 | 0 | 0 | | 1 | 1 | 1 | 0 | Para a saída C, temos: | W | X | Y | C | |---|---|---|---| | 0 | 0 | 0 | 1 | | 0 | 0 | 1 | 0 | | 0 | 1 | 0 | 1 | | 0 | 1 | 1 | 0 | | 1 | 0 | 0 | 0 | | 1 | 0 | 1 | 0 | | 1 | 1 | 0 | 0 | | 1 | 1 | 1 | 0 | Para a saída D, temos: | W | X | Y | D | |---|---|---|---| | 0 | 0 | 0 | 1 | | 0 | 0 | 1 | 0 | | 0 | 1 | 0 | 0 | | 0 | 1 | 1 | 1 | | 1 | 0 | 0 | 0 | | 1 | 0 | 1 | 0 | | 1 | 1 | 0 | 0 | | 1 | 1 | 1 | 0 | Para a saída E, temos: | W | X | Y | E | |---|---|---|---| | 0 | 0 | 0 | 1 | | 0 | 0 | 1 | 0 | | 0 | 1 | 0 | 0 | | 0 | 1 | 1 | 1 | | 1 | 0 | 0 | 0 | | 1 | 0 | 1 | 0 | | 1 | 1 | 0 | 0 | | 1 | 1 | 1 | 0 | Para a saída F, temos: | W | X | Y | F | |---|---|---|---| | 0 | 0 | 0 | 1 | | 0 | 0 | 1 | 0 | | 0 | 1 | 0 | 0 | | 0 | 1 | 1 | 0 | | 1 | 0 | 0 | 1 | | 1 | 0 | 1 | 0 | | 1 | 1 | 0 | 0 | | 1 | 1 | 1 | 0 | Para a saída G, temos: | W | X | Y | G | |---|---|---|---| | 0 | 0 | 0 | 0 | | 0 | 0 | 1 | 0 | | 0 | 1 | 0 | 0 | | 0 | 1 | 1 | 0 | | 1 | 0 | 0 | 0 | | 1 | 0 | 1 | 0 | | 1 | 1 | 0 | 0 | | 1 | 1 | 1 | 0 | A partir dessas tabelas, podemos criar as expressões simplificadas para cada saída. Por exemplo, para a saída A, temos: A = W'X'Y' + W'X'Y + WXY' + W'XY Podemos utilizar essas expressões para criar o circuito. Uma possível solução é utilizar portas lógicas AND, OR e NOT para implementar as expressões simplificadas. O circuito pode ser desenhado em um esquemático, que deve ser testado e simulado antes de ser implementado fisicamente. Para o caso em que dois degraus subsequentes estejam sendo pisados, podemos utilizar um circuito adicional para detectar essa situação e mostrar o valor do degrau inferior. Esse circuito pode ser implementado utilizando portas lógicas AND e OR. Para o caso em que nenhum degrau esteja sendo pisado, podemos utilizar um circuito adicional para mostrar um traço no display. Esse circuito pode ser implementado utilizando uma porta lógica NOT e uma porta lógica OR.

0
Dislike0

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você também pode ser Premium ajudando estudantes

✏️ Responder

SetasNegritoItálicoSublinhadoTachadoCitaçãoCódigoLista numeradaLista com marcadoresSubscritoSobrescritoDiminuir recuoAumentar recuoCor da fonteCor de fundoAlinhamentoLimparInserir linkImagemFórmula

Para escrever sua resposta aqui, entre ou crie uma conta

User badge image

Outros materiais

Outros materiais